When choosing a twin stroller from birth, understanding the various types offered is important. Below is a comparison table highlighting the primary types:
TypeDescriptionProsConsSide-by-SideBoth seats sit beside each other.Easy accessibility; both kids have a clear view.Larger footprint; might not fit through narrow spaces.Tandem (Front & & Back)One seat is in front of the other, producing a more narrow stroller profile.More compact; better for tight spaces.Limited interaction between twins; one child may be seated lower.ConvertibleCan shift in between side-by-side and tandem setups or accommodate different attachments.Adaptable as your children grow; flexible seating choices.Normally much heavier and more expensive.Jogging Twin StrollerDeveloped for active parents, ideal for running or running.Great for those who wish to work out with their twins.Generally bulkier and less flexible for daily usage.Travel SystemConsists of a baby safety seat and stroller in one plan.Practical for transitioning children from car to stroller.Compatibility can differ; need to ensure both products are ideal for twins.Factors to consider for Choosing a Twin Stroller
When selecting the right twin stroller for your family, numerous elements should be taken into account:
Safety Features: Look for a stroller equipped with a five-point harness, a tough frame, and a solid brake system. Safety must constantly be the top concern.
Weight and Maneuverability: Consider the overall weight of the stroller and how easily it can be steered. Some strollers might be heavy, making it challenging to raise or press, specifically if navigating stairs.
Age Suitability: Ensure that the stroller appropriates for babies. Numerous brand names offer strollers that recline completely to accommodate tiny babies.
Storage Space: Features like a big under-seat basket can be important for keeping diaper bags, toys, and other essentials.
Relieve of Folding: A stroller that folds easily is a must-have for moms and dads on the go, specifically if regular transportation is required.
Budget: Twin strollers can vary significantly in rate. Establish a budget and explore options that balance quality with price.
